What Does HR Outsourcing Actually Include?
Alright, first things first—outsourcing HR does not mean giving up control over your employees or your culture.
It just means you are handing off the admin-heavy, repetitive, or tricky parts to experts who do this all day long. You still set the tone, make the decisions, and lead your team. These folks are just helping you do it without losing sleep over payroll deadlines or compliance errors.
Here is what most HR outsourcing companies in Pakistan can handle for you:
-
Recruitment & Staffing
No more drowning in resumes. These companies source, screen, and even help interview candidates, making hiring a whole lot faster.
-
Payroll Processing
Say goodbye to salary calculation nightmares. They make sure your team gets paid right—and on time—every month.
-
Employee Documents & Policies
From employment contracts to exit checklists, they handle the paperwork you probably keep putting off.
-
Compliance with Labor Laws
Let us be honest—keeping up with labor laws, EOBI, social security rules, and tax regulations in Pakistan is a job in itself. A good HR partner makes sure you are always on the right side of the law.
-
Training & Development
Some firms even help your employees grow by offering training sessions or access to online learning tools.
In short, you are not just paying for services—you are getting a full HR setup minus the headache and overhead.
Why More Businesses Are Outsourcing HR in Pakistan
Let us be real, saving money is a huge reason. But it is not the only reason.
Here is why so many businesses are teaming up with outsourced HR providers these days:
-
Access to Real HR Pros
Hiring top-tier HR people full-time can get expensive fast. Outsourcing gives you access to seasoned experts who have seen it all—without needing to bring them on payroll.
-
Better Legal Compliance
Pakistan’s HR laws are complex and they change more often than we would like. If you are not paying attention, one mistake can land you in hot water. Outsourcing firms keep up with those changes, so you do not have to constantly worry about what rule just changed again.
-
Room to Grow
Whether you are scaling up fast or trimming your team, HR needs can shift quickly. Outsourced HR is flexible—it grows (or shrinks) with your business.
-
More Time for What Matters
Instead of getting buried in leave tracking or figuring out benefits, you can focus on strategy, sales, product, and everything else that keeps the business alive and kicking.
What Is New in HR Outsourcing? (Hint: It Is Not Just Payroll Anymore)
The game has changed. HR outsourcing today is way more than just processing salaries or managing hiring.
Let us take a look at what is trending right now:
-
Tech-Driven HR Services
These days, many HR companies in Pakistan come with fancy dashboards and cloud-based platforms. You can check attendance, approve leaves, and even view performance reports—all from your laptop or phone. It is efficient, paper-free, and honestly, just makes life easier.
-
Remote Work Support
With remote and hybrid work becoming more common (thanks to the pandemic shakeup), businesses need help managing employees who are not always in the office. Outsourcing firms are stepping up with remote-friendly policies, onboarding workflows, and virtual engagement ideas.
-
Tailored Packages for Every Business
Forget cookie-cutter solutions. Good HR firms now customize their services to suit your business type—whether you are a tech startup, an ecommerce brand, or a factory with 300+ workers.
-
Using HR Data for Better Decisions
It is not all about processes anymore. Many firms now offer HR analytics—so you can understand trends like employee turnover, training effectiveness, or absentee patterns. That kind of insight helps you make smarter decisions for your team.
How to Choose the Right HR Outsourcing Company (Without Regret)
Now this part is important. Because let us face it—outsourcing the wrong way can actually cause more problems than it solves.
So, if you are looking around for HR outsourcing companies in Pakistan, here are a few solid tips:
-
Look at Their Track Record
Have they worked with businesses like yours? Are they familiar with your industry? Ask questions. A firm that knows your world will always deliver better.
-
Make Sure Pricing Is Crystal Clear
No one likes hidden fees. Get a breakdown of services and costs upfront. The clearer the pricing, the less drama later.
-
Read What Other Clients Say
Client reviews, testimonials, even a quick chat with an existing client—they all help you get a feel for how the firm really works.
-
Check Their Flexibility
Can they adjust if your team doubles in size next quarter? Or if you want to pause some services for a few months? Flexibility matters more than you might think.
-
Ask About Their Tech & Support
If they are still using Excel for everything, that might be a red flag. Ask if they offer digital tools, real-time reports, and reliable support. You want someone who answers emails before your next pay cycle hits.
